Output 5b8e8e89ad8b216a76020d105e04c07c203df43d6faaece5760e43c865c9f20c:1

value
5995426
script pubkey
OP_0 OP_PUSHBYTES_20 38a81da14b39bb6e1de2213305b02ec67effcc61
address
bc1q8z5pmg2t8xaku80zyyestvpwcel0lnrp7xluea
transaction
5b8e8e89ad8b216a76020d105e04c07c203df43d6faaece5760e43c865c9f20c
spent
true